Patrones de Render en ReactJS: Mejora tu Código y Organización

Clase 1 de 19Curso de React.js: Patrones de Render y Composición

Resumen

En la continuación de tu viaje por el mundo de ReactJS, te sumergirás en el océano de patrones de render. Estos patrones son el puente que lleva tu código de React de lo funcional a lo exquisito, permitiéndote crear aplicaciones altamente mantenibles y escalables. Si ya dominas los fundamentos de React, este curso es tu próximo escalón para alcanzar la maestría en la creación de componentes reutilizables y eficientes. Prepárate para desbloquear el potencial completo de ReactJS y dar vida a Tudumachine con un código elegante y optimizado.

¿Qué cubriremos en este curso de patrones de render en ReactJS?

A través de este curso, descubrirás cómo llevar tus habilidades en ReactJS al siguiente nivel. Examinaremos patrones de render clave que transformarán tu manera de construir aplicaciones.

¿Por qué son importantes los patrones de render en React?

Los patrones de render son esenciales para entender la complejidad de aplicaciones grandes y robustas. Proporcionan un enfoque sistemático para organizar el código, haciendo que sea más fácil de entender, mantener y escalar.

¿Qué técnicas y patrones aprenderemos?

  • Composición de componentes: Te mostraremos cómo combinar componentes para construir interfaces de usuario complejas de manera eficiente.
  • Colocación del estado: Aprenderás a determinar dónde mantener el estado dentro de tu aplicación para mejorar la gestión de datos.
  • Render Props: Descubrirás cómo pasar propiedades que contienen funciones de render para crear lógica reutilizable.
  • High Order Components (HOCs): Exploraremos cómo crear funciones que toman componentes y devuelven un nuevo componente mejorado.
  • React Hooks: Veremos cómo los hooks pueden simplificar la escritura de componentes permitiendo el uso de estado y otros features de React sin escribir una clase.

Estos conceptos no solo mejorarán tu código, sino que también enriquecerán tu capacidad para leer y comprender el trabajo de otros desarrolladores.

¿Qué proyecto vamos a mejorar?

Durante el curso, no buscamos reinventar la rueda visual de nuestra aplicación, Tudumachine. Más bien, el objetivo es pulir y refinar el código subyacente, empleando los patrones de render que estudiaremos.

¿Quién guiará tu aprendizaje en este curso?

Tu instructor es Juan D. C., Core Director en la Facultad de Computer Science de Platzi. Con experiencia en reclutar y entrenar a instructores, te apoyará no solo en la parte técnica sino también pedagógica, asegurando que tu experiencia de aprendizaje sea de la más alta calidad.

¿Qué es lo que hace este curso diferente?

Este curso destaca por su enfoque en los principios detrás del diseño de React y su filosofía. Entender estos conceptos es fundamental para seleccionar la herramienta adecuada para cada problema específico que necesites resolver en tus proyectos.

¿Cuál es la filosofía de React y sus principios de diseño?

Vamos a profundizar en la filosofía de React, lo que te permitirá entender mejor por qué y cómo implementar ciertas soluciones. A lo largo del curso, contemplaremos los principios de diseño que hacen de React una herramienta poderosa para el desarrollo de interfaces.

Al terminar este curso, estarás equipado con un conjunto de técnicas y conocimientos que no solo te harán un experto en ReactJS, sino también alguien capaz de elegir la solución más idónea para cada situación. Con estos nuevos patrones de render, estarás listo para enfrentar cualquier desafío de codificación que se presente en el futuro. ¡Embarquémonos en esta aventura de aprendizaje y llevemos tu desarrollo en ReactJS a un nivel superior!

      Patrones de Render en ReactJS: Mejora tu Código y Organización